Cell Cryopreservation Market size was valued at USD 8.8 billion in 2023 and is poised to grow from USD 10.78 billion in 2024 to USD 54.66 billion by 2032, growing at a CAGR of 22.5% during the forecast period (2025-2032).

Cell cryopreservation is gaining traction for its ability to maintain cells in a suspended state at cryogenic temperatures, effectively preserving their viability while preventing ice crystal formation. This technique is essential for preserving biological materials, including stem cells and viable tissues, used in both basic research and medical applications. Traditional freezing methods often lead to cell death due to membrane damage and osmotic shock, making cryopreservation vital for long-term storage. Recent advancements in cryoprotective agents and temperature control technologies have significantly improved the success rates of cryopreservation. Furthermore, extensive quality testing of cryopreserved cells and tissues allows for their suitability assessment for transplantation, eliminating the need for fresh samples and enhancing research and therapeutic opportunities.

Market Trends of the Cell Cryopreservation Market

The cell cryopreservation market is increasingly favoring vitrification as a dominant preservation technique, driven by advancements in cryobiology and cell storage technologies. This method leverages fast freezing using high concentrations of cryoprotectants, significantly reducing ice formation and cellular damage compared to traditional slow cooling processes. While vitrification enhances cell viability and recovery rates, concerns about potential toxicity from concentrated cryoprotectants highlight the need for ongoing research and optimization. As the demand for cell-based therapies and regenerative medicine rises, the market is witnessing innovation and investment focused on improving vitrification techniques to enhance safety and efficacy in cryopreservation applications.
